Peter’s Reviews > Duck Duck Ghost > Status Update

Peter
Peter is 34% done
May 31, 2017 07:48AM
Duck Duck Ghost (Hellsinger #2)

flag

Peter’s Previous Updates

Peter
Peter is 64% done
May 31, 2017 11:42AM
Duck Duck Ghost (Hellsinger #2)


No comments have been added yet.